What it means
java.sql.SQLFeatureNotSupportedException thrown by the Apache ShardingSphere JDBC driver when ResultSet.getDate(String columnLabel, Calendar cal) is called on a DatabaseMetaData result set. Metadata calls such as Connection.getMetaData().getTables()/getColumns()/getIndexInfo()/getPrimaryKeys() on a jdbc:shardingsphere: URL return a synthesized DatabaseMetaDataResultSet that buffers every row as plain Java objects, so only scalar getters (getString, getInt, getBytes, single-arg getDate/getTime/getTimestamp, ...) are implemented. getDate(String columnLabel, Calendar cal) is declared final in AbstractUnsupportedDatabaseMetaDataResultSet and always throws, so this is a permanent, intentional limitation, not a version bug. Note that only the Calendar overloads are blocked; the single-argument rs.getDate(columnLabel) IS implemented and works. The driver materialized the underlying value once, so per-Calendar reinterpretation of a live driver value is not possible.

Solutions
- Replace the Calendar overload with the single-argument getter rs.getDate(columnLabel), which DatabaseMetaDataResultSet implements.
- If you needed the Calendar for timezone handling, do the conversion yourself: rs.getTimestamp(i) gives the value; use a SimpleDateFormat with TimeZone set, or java.time conversion, instead of the Calendar argument.
- If per-datasource timezone semantics matter, configure them on the underlying JDBC pools so values arrive already correct.
- If you do not control the calling code (third-party tool), run its metadata introspection against the physical datasource.
- Do not wait for a driver upgrade: only the Calendar overloads are blocked and that is by design.
Example fix
// before - Calendar overloads throw SQLFeatureNotSupportedException on ShardingSphere metadata result sets
Timestamp ts = metaDataRs.getTimestamp("REMARKS", Calendar.getInstance(TimeZone.getTimeZone("UTC")));
// after - single-argument getter is implemented; apply timezone yourself
Timestamp ts = metaDataRs.getTimestamp("REMARKS");
ZonedDateTime utc = ts == null ? null : ts.toInstant().atZone(ZoneOffset.UTC); Defensive patterns

} Prevention
- Never assume a JDBC driver implements every ResultSet getter; DatabaseMetaData results are the most commonly stubbed surface.
- When adding ShardingSphere in front of an existing datasource, smoke-test the metadata paths your frameworks use (getTables/getColumns loops) before shipping.
- Prefer the simplest getter (getString/getObject/getBytes) and convert in application code; it is portable across drivers.
- Treat SQLFeatureNotSupportedException (an SQLException subclass) as a signal about capability, not a transient failure - never retry it.
- Avoid Calendar-arg getters in shared code: several drivers and wrappers skip them; single-arg getters plus explicit timezone conversion are safer.
When it happens
Trigger: Calling getDate(String columnLabel, Calendar cal) on the ResultSet returned by ShardingSphereDatabaseMetaData, e.g. connection.getMetaData().getTables(null, null, "%", new String[]{"TABLE"}") followed by rs.getDate("TABLE_NAME", Calendar cal)) where connection was opened with the org.apache.shardingsphere.driver JDBC URL (jdbc:shardingsphere:classpath:sharding.yaml or jdbc:shardingsphere:...). Both the int-columnIndex and String-columnLabel overloads of every listed getter throw; the methods are final so no subclass can override them.
Common situations: Code that ran unchanged against the native MySQL/PostgreSQL/OpenGauss driver and is repointed to the ShardingSphere driver URL, so the same metadata loop now hits the stubbed getter; generic schema tooling that enumerates JDBC metadata with feature-rich getters (DBeaver, Squirrel SQL, Liquibase/Hibernate/Flyway schema validators, code generators, DBDiff tools); hand-written metadata loops that defensively call getWarnings()/clearWarnings() or use the Calendar overloads to pin a timezone. Calendar-arg getters are a common habit in multi-timezone services and in code copied from JDBC documentation examples.
